Florio Calls for End to Pro Bowl Games Amid Slumping Ratings

TL;DR Summary
NFL commentator Mike Florio argues the Pro Bowl Games should be scrapped if viewership stays weak, pointing to last year’s 4.7 million viewers and suggesting the league treat the event as a loss leader unless it becomes profitable, especially given its flag-football format and primetime slot.
